EDITORS COMMENTS
This engraving showcases the regal grandeur of Chhatrapati Shivaji Maharaj, the founder of the Maratha Empire in India during the 17th century. The image, produced in the 19th century, depicts Shivaji Maharaj on horseback, surrounded by an entourage of loyal guards and attendants. The Maratha Empire was a significant Hindu kingdom that emerged during a time when Islamic rule dominated much of India. Shivaji Maharaj's leadership and military prowess challenged the Mughal Empire, leading to the establishment of a powerful and independent Maratha state. Shivaji Maharaj is depicted in the print with a full beard, a symbol of his maturity and wisdom. He is dressed in traditional Maratha attire, adorned with a turban and a fan, signifying his royal status. The horse, an essential mode of transportation for warriors in that era, is adorned with intricate designs and regal trappings. The Maratha soldiers in the background, with their weapons at the ready, demonstrate the military might of the empire. The Maratha Empire's influence extended beyond India's borders, making it a significant player in Asian history. The engraving is a testament to the rich cultural heritage of India and the enduring legacy of its historical figures. The vibrant colors used in the print add depth and dimension to the image, making it a stunning work of art that transports us back in time to the imperial era of the Maratha Empire.
